Thermal Storage is a smart, sustainable solution that stores excess thermal energy—either as heat or cold—for later use. By capturing energy from solar systems, industrial operations, or waste heat, thermal storage systems help reduce energy costs, improve overall efficiency, and drive environmental sustainability.
PARAMETER | VALUE |
---|---|
Storage Capacity | 1–100 MWh |
Temperature Range | -20°C to 100°C |
Efficiency | 80–90% |
Charging Time | 1–10 hours |
Discharging Time | 1–10 hours |
Operating Pressure | 1–10 bar |
Material | Phase Change Materials (PCMs), Molten Salt, or Water |
Demineralised water (DM water) is highly purified water with mineral salts and impurities removed. This ultra-pure water is essential for high-performance industrial operations—especially in green hydrogen production—where the absence of dissolved minerals ensures reliable, long-term system efficiency.
PARAMETER | VALUE |
---|---|
Purity Level | 99.9% |
Conductivity | < 1 μS/cm |
pH Range | 6.5 – 7.5 |
Total Dissolved Solids (TDS) | < 10 ppm |
Ion Removal Efficiency | 99.5% |
Storage Conditions | Non-reactive, contamination-free containers |
Transformers with integrated rectifiers are vital in the power infrastructure for hydrogen production. These systems efficiently convert high-voltage AC from the grid into stable DC power—delivering the precise energy needed for advanced water electrolysis and green hydrogen generation.
PARAMETER | VALUE |
---|---|
Input Voltage | 11 kV – 33 kV AC |
Output Voltage | 400V – 800V DC |
Power Rating | 100 kW – 10 MW |
Efficiency | >95% |
Cooling System | Oil-cooled / Air-cooled |
Protection System | Overload, Short Circuit, Thermal Protection |
